Chapter 289 Father-daughter Reunion

The woman walking over wore a caramel-colored overcoat that reached below her

knees and mid-calf black leather boots, looking fashionable.

She saw Hank standing by the pond and waved from a distance. "Hank!"

Hank recognized her and called out with a smile. "Hazel."

Hazel ran up to Hank, glanced at Abby, exchanged a few pleasantries, and then got straight to the point, "Ellin is with you, right?"

"She's in the kitchen," Hank pointed.

"OK, thanks!" Hazel immediately ran towards the kitchen.

Hank turned back to Abby and said, "Come on, let's continue drawing. Look, it should be like this here."

After teaching Abby to draw for a while, he put down the brush. "Abby, you keep drawing slowly. I need to use the restroom."

Abby nodded.

As Hank walked into the house, he heard faint voices coming from the kitchen, so he quietly approached.

"Ellin, you really acted impulsively this time. I regret telling you the news that night," Hazel said, deliberately lowering her voice.

Ellin stopped chopping vegetables and said, "I was crazy at the time. I didn't think about the consequences. I just felt that if I didn't do something, there would be no hope left."

Hazel suggested, "Ellin, send the child back and apologize."

Ellin frowned and shook her head hopelessly. "I can't go back. He won't forgive me."

Hazel spoke, "Do you think you can hide the child here forever? The police will come eventually, and your future will be ruined."

Ellin sighed. "My future is already ruined."

Hazel said, "You might risk everything for love, but have you thought about Hank? Don't forget, he only has you."

Hank didn't listen any further and turned to walk outside.

Abby stood in front of the easel, holding the brush with her small hand, painting seriously.

She had a real talent for painting. Hank had given her just a few pointers, and she had already grasped it.

"Abby, you're doing great!" Hank praised as he walked up behind her.

Abby turned her head and gave him a shy smile.

At an age that should be carefree, Abby's smile was rather forced.

Hazel came out of the house shortly after, saying she had to leave immediately. Ellin came out to see her off.
